문제설명
단어 s의 가운데 글자를 반환하는 함수, solution을 만들어 보세요.
단어의 길이가 짝수라면 가운데 두글자를 반환하면 됩니다.
제한사항
s는 길이가 1 이상, 100이하인 스트링입니다.
입출력 예
s | return |
"abcde" | "c" |
"qwer" | "we" |
나의 풀이
class Solution {
public String solution(String s) {
return (s.length() % 2 != 0)
? s.substring(s.length() / 2, s.length() / 2 + 1)
: s.substring(s.length() / 2 - 1, s.length() / 2 + 1);
}
}
반응형
'Chapter02 > 코딩테스트' 카테고리의 다른 글
[코딩테스트] 같은 숫자는 싫어 (1) | 2025.04.03 |
---|---|
[ 코딩테스트 ] 제일 작은 수 제거하기 (0) | 2025.03.20 |
[ 코딩테스트 ] 콜라츠 추측 (0) | 2025.03.17 |
[ 코딩테스트 ] 프로그래머스 나누어 떨어지는 숫자 배열 (0) | 2025.03.15 |
[ 코딩테스트 ] 프로그래머스 월간 코드 챌린지 시즌2 음양더하기 (0) | 2025.03.13 |